Is this cheaper than buying a SaaS like Inventory Planner or Lokad?
Long-term, yes. Short-term, it depends. SaaS economics: Inventory Planner is $150-500/mo; Lokad is $1.5k, 5k/mo; RELEX / o9 are enterprise-only with 6-figure annual contracts. Build economics: 2 weeks of senior Python work (~$5k) + a few hours/mo of maintenance (~$200/mo). The custom build pays back the SaaS license within 6-18 months at Inventory Planner pricing, and within 1-3 months at Lokad pricing. The non-financial trade-off: SaaS tools come with support, training, and a working product on day one. The custom build needs in-house Python ownership forever. If you have a data team or a strong Magento dev, build. If not, buy.
